Review summary
EFM, operating as EFM GP LLC, is a broker registered in the United States with an estimated 5 to 10 years in operation. According to WikiFX data, this entity holds no valid regulatory licenses for forex trading from any major financial authority, classifying its operational status as unregulated. Its overall WikiFX score is 1.56 out of 10, reflecting significant concerns regarding its regulatory and business framework. Public exposure highlights issues regarding client funds, withdrawals, and trading activities based on user-submitted accounts. The entity lists a business scope that warrants closer scrutiny. Without the oversight of a recognized regulatory body, engaging with EFM involves a pronounced lack of investor protection mechanisms typically associated with licensed firms. Detailed trading conditions, such as minimum deposit requirements and specific leverage offerings, are not publicly disclosed. Is EFM safe and reliable?
According to WikiFX data, EFM exhibits a high-risk profile. Its overall WikiFX score is 1.56 out of 10, reflecting significant underlying concerns. The broker, operating as EFM GP LLC, lacks valid regulatory licenses from any major financial authority. This unregulated status means it operates without the oversight and investor protection mechanisms common with licensed firms, such as segregated client funds or external dispute resolution. Therefore, engaging with this entity involves considerable risk.
Is EFM regulated?
No. According to WikiFX data, EFM (EFM GP LLC) holds no valid regulatory licenses for forex trading from any recognized authority, including top-tier regulators like the FCA, ASIC, or CySEC. Its operational status is classified as unregulated. The broker is registered in the United States, a jurisdiction with stringent regulatory requirements for forex brokers, yet it does not hold the necessary licenses from the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) or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) to operate lawfully.
What is the minimum deposit of EFM?
EFM does not publicly disclose its minimum deposit requirements. The broker provides very limited transparency regarding its trading conditions. When a broker lacks clear information on basic account parameters like minimum deposits, it can be challenging for traders to evaluate its accessibility and compare it with other providers. This lack of transparency is a notable consideration for potential clients.
Does EFM support MT4 or MT5?
User-submitted exposure reports indicate that EFM provides access to the MT4 (MetaTrader 4) trading platform. However, official information regarding platform specifications, version support, or the availability of MT5 is not provided by the broker. MT4 is a widely used platform, but its use by an unregulated entity does not mitigate the inherent risks associated with the broker's lack of oversight.
